Direct Primary Care removes insurance companies from your everyday healthcare. Instead of co-pays, surprise bills, and rushed seven-minute appointments, you pay a flat monthly fee directly to your doctor.
The structural change matters more than the price. DPC practices carry a fraction of the standard patient load, so doctors have time to actually know your medical history.
Unrushed visits
Standard appointments run 30 to 60 minutes, not 7 to 15.
Direct access
Text, email, or call your doctor without going through front-desk triage.
Wholesale labs and meds
Common generics and lab work billed at cost — often a fraction of insurance prices.
